Company Description

Sierra Websites from Sierra Vista, AZ. Company specialized in: Website Designers.

Call us for more - (520) 335-8785

Reviews and Recommendations

Powered by AZ Local Pros
Please help us to connect users with the best local businesses by reviewing Sierra Websites
Write Review
Sierra Websites logo

Sierra Websites

Address:
1416 E Sierra Dr Sierra Vista, AZ
Phone:
(520) 335-8785